As of February 28th, 2023, we tested 181 different wood types.
Recently added: Desert Ironwood, Ocotea, Laburnum, Sumac, Tulipwood, Nothofagus, Mesquite
For each, specimens were obtained from at least 5 different logs, mostly from different sources.
About 40 more were less than 5 logs were available are reported as preliminary data at the bottom of the page.
Chatoyance is measured according to the PZC method.
